When we consume carbohydrates, they are broken down into simple sugars, primarily glucose, by enzymes such as amylase. This process begins in the mouth with saliva and continues in the small intestine. The glucose derived from carbohydrates can be utilized as immediate energy. However, when the body has an excess of glucose, it can lead to unwanted fat formation if not managed properly. This is where enzyme control becomes vital.
By inhibiting or modulating the activity of enzymes responsible for carbohydrate digestion, it is possible to minimize the conversion of carbohydrates into glucose, thus preventing excessive fat formation. For instance, alpha-amylase is the enzyme that breaks down starch into simple sugars. If we can control the activity of this enzyme, we can potentially reduce the amount of glucose entering the bloodstream, thereby decreasing the likelihood of fat accumulation.

Furthermore, recognizing the importance of insulin in carbohydrate metabolism is essential. Insulin, produced by the pancreas, facilitates the uptake of glucose by cells. However, chronic high levels of insulin can lead to insulin resistance, where the body’s cells become less responsive to insulin’s actions, subsequently causing higher levels of glucose in the blood and more fat accumulation.
